from __future__ import division
import os
import time
from glob import glob
import tensorflow as tf
import numpy as np
from six.moves import xrange
from ops import *
from utils import *
import pdb
# if use mnist, the y denotes the number in the image
# in generator, the z(noise) will concat with y as input
class CoGAN(object):
def __init__(self, sess, image_size=108, is_crop=True,
batch_size=64, sample_size = 64, output_size=64,
y_dim=None, z_dim=100, gf_dim=64, df_dim=64,
gfc_dim=1024, dfc_dim=1024, c_dim=3, dataset_name='default',
checkpoint_dir=None):
"""
Args:
sess: TensorFlow session
batch_size: The size of batch. Should be specified before training.
output_size: (optional) The resolution in pixels of the images. [64]
y_dim: (optional) Dimension of dim for y. [None]
z_dim: (optional) Dimension of dim for Z. [100]
gf_dim: (optional) Dimension of gen filters in first conv layer. [64]
df_dim: (optional) Dimension of discrim filters in first conv layer. [64]
gfc_dim: (optional) Dimension of gen units for for fully connected layer. [1024]
dfc_dim: (optional) Dimension of discrim units for fully connected layer. [1024]
c_dim: (optional) Dimension of image color. For grayscale input, set to 1. [3]
"""
self.sess = sess
self.is_crop = is_crop
self.is_grayscale = (c_dim == 1)
self.batch_size = batch_size
self.image_size = image_size
self.sample_size = sample_size
self.output_size = output_size
# y_dim is the conditional signal
self.y_dim = y_dim
self.z_dim = z_dim
self.gf_dim = gf_dim
self.df_dim = df_dim
self.gfc_dim = gfc_dim
self.dfc_dim = dfc_dim
self.c_dim = c_dim
# ------------batch norm-------------------
# batchnorm that share vars
self.g_bn0 = batch_norm(name='g_bn0')
self.g_bn1 = batch_norm(name='g_bn1')
self.g_bn2 = batch_norm(name='g_bn2')
self.d_bn2 = batch_norm(name='d_bn2')
# batchnorm that doesn't share vars
self.d1_bn1 = batch_norm(name='d1_bn1')
self.d2_bn1 = batch_norm(name='d2_bn1')
# -----------------------------------------
self.dataset_name = dataset_name
self.checkpoint_dir = checkpoint_dir
self.build_model()
def build_model(self):
# G1, D1
self.images1 =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[self.batch_size] + [self.output_size, self.output_size, self.c_dim],
name='real_images1')
self.sample_images1 =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[self.sample_size] + [self.output_size,self.output_size,self.c_dim],
name='sample_images1')
# G2, D2
self.images2 =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[self.batch_size] + [self.output_size, self.output_size, self.c_dim],
name='real_images2')
self.sample_images2 =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[self.sample_size] + [self.output_size,self.output_size,self.c_dim],
name='sample_images2')
# Generative model input
if self.y_dim:
self.y= t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[self.batch_size, self.y_dim], name='y')
# latent variable
self.z = tf.placeholder(tf.float32, [None, self.z_dim], name='z')
self.z_sum = tf.summary.histogram("z", self.z)
'''
The share_params FLAG denotes the share weight btn two network(G, D)
The reuse FLAG denotes that we will use it to do the inference
Note: every network should be declared with (False, False) FLAG
'''
# input of the generator is the concat of z, y
self.G1 = self.generator(self.z, self.y, share_params=False, reuse=False, name='G1')
self.G2 = self.generator(self.z,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=False, name='G2')
# input the paired input image(natural images)
self.D1_logits, self.D1 = self.discriminator(self.images1, self.y, share_params=False, reuse=False, name='D1')
self.D2_logits, self.D2 = self.discriminator(self.images2,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=False, name='D2')
# generate sample
self.sampler1 = self.generator(self.z,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=True, name='G1')
self.sampler2 = self.generator(self.z,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=True, name='G2')
# input the fake images
self.D1_logits_, self.D1_ = self.discriminator(self.G1,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=True, name='D1')
self.D2_logits_, self.D2_ = self.discriminator(self.G2, self.y, share_params=True, reuse=True, name='D2')
# B1
self.d1_sum = tf.summary.histogram("d1", self.D1)
self.d1__sum = tf.summary.histogram("d1_", self.D1_)
self.G1_sum = tf.summary.image("G1", self.G1)
# B2
self.d2_sum = tf.summary.histogram("d2", self.D2)
self.d2__sum = tf.summary.histogram("d2_", self.D2_)
self.G2_sum = tf.summary.image("G2", self.G2)
# B1
self.d1_loss_real =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D1_logits, tf.ones_like(self.D1)*0.9))
self.d1_loss_fake =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D1_logits_,tf.ones_like(self.D1_)*0.1))
self.g1_loss =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D1_logits_, tf.ones_like(self.D1_)*0.9))
self.d1_loss_real_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d1_loss_real", self.d1_loss_real)
self.d1_loss_fake_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d1_loss_fake", self.d1_loss_fake)
self.d1_loss = self.d1_loss_real + self.d1_loss_fake
self.g1_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("g1_loss", self.g1_loss)
self.d1_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d1_loss", self.d1_loss)
# B2
self.d2_loss_real =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D2_logits, tf.ones_like(self.D2)*0.9))
self.d2_loss_fake =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D2_logits_,tf.ones_like(self.D2_)*0.1))
self.g2_loss = tf.reduce_mean(tf.nn.sigmoid_cross_entropy_with_logits(self.D2_logits_, tf.ones_like(self.D2_)*0.9))
self.d2_loss_real_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d2_loss_real", self.d2_loss_real)
self.d2_loss_fake_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d2_loss_fake", self.d2_loss_fake)
self.d2_loss = self.d2_loss_real + self.d2_loss_fake
self.g2_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("g2_loss", self.g2_loss)
self.d2_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d2_loss", self.d2_loss)
# sum together
self.d_loss = self.d1_loss+self.d2_loss
self.g_loss = self.g1_loss+self.g2_loss
self.g_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("g_loss", self.g_loss)
self.d_loss_sum = tf.summary.scalar("d_loss", self.d_loss)
# all variable
t_vars = tf.trainable_variables()
# variable list
self.g_vars = [var for var in t_vars if 'g1_' in var.name] + [var for var in t_vars if 'g2_' in var.name] \
+ [var for var in t_vars if 'g_' in var.name]
self.d_vars = [var for var in t_vars if 'd1_' in var.name] + [var for var in t_vars if 'd2_' in var.name] \
+ [var for var in t_vars if 'd_' in var.name]
self.saver = tf.train.Saver()
def train(self, config):
"""Train CoGAN"""
# data_X1 is the original image
# data_X2 is the black-white image
# data_y is the label
data_X1, data_y = self.load_mnist()
data_X2 = self.load_invert_mnist()
# do the random shuffle for two sets -> without paired images
idx = np.arange(len(data_y))
np.random.shuffle(idx)
data_X1 = data_X1[idx]
data_y1 = data_y[idx]
idx = np.arange(len(data_y))
np.random.shuffle(idx)
data_X2 = data_X2[idx]
data_y2 = data_y[idx]
d_optim = tf.train.AdamOptimizer(config.learning_rate, beta1=config.beta1) \
.minimize(self.d_loss, var_list=self.d_vars)
g_optim = tf.train.AdamOptimizer(config.learning_rate, beta1=config.beta1) \
.minimize(self.g_loss, var_list=self.g_vars)
tf.global_variables_initializer().run()
self.g1_sum = tf.summary.merge([self.z_sum, self.d1__sum,
self.G1_sum, self.d1_loss_fake_sum, self.g1_loss_sum])
self.d1_sum = tf.summary.merge([self.z_sum, self.d1_sum, self.d1_loss_real_sum, self.d1_loss_sum])
self.g2_sum = tf.summary.merge([self.z_sum, self.d2__sum,
self.G2_sum, self.d2_loss_fake_sum, self.g2_loss_sum])
self.d2_sum = tf.summary.merge([self.z_sum, self.d2_sum, self.d2_loss_real_sum, self.d2_loss_sum])
self.writer = tf.summary.FileWriter("./logs", self.sess.graph)
# sample noise
sample_z = np.random.normal(size=(self.batch_size , self.z_dim))
sample_images1 = data_X1[0:self.batch_size]
sample_images2 = data_X2[0:self.batch_size]
sample_labels1 = data_y1[0:self.batch_size]
sample_labels2 = data_y2[0:self.batch_size]
counter = 1
start_time = time.time()
if self.load(self.checkpoint_dir):
print(" [*] Load SUCCESS")
else:
print(" [!] Load failed...")
for epoch in xrange(config.epoch):
batch_idxs = min(len(data_X1), config.train_size) // config.batch_size
for idx in xrange(0, batch_idxs):
batch_images1 = data_X1[idx*config.batch_size:(idx+1)*config.batch_size]
batch_images2 = data_X2[idx*config.batch_size:(idx+1)*config.batch_size]
batch_labels1 = data_y1[idx*config.batch_size:(idx+1)*config.batch_size]
batch_labels2 = data_y2[idx*config.batch_size:(idx+1)*config.batch_size]
# z is the noise
batch_z = np.random.normal(size=[config.batch_size, self.z_dim]).astype(np.float32)
# Update D network
_, summary_str = self.sess.run([d_optim, self.d1_sum],
feed_dict={ self.images1: batch_images1, self.images2: batch_images2,
self.z: batch_z})
self.writer.add_summary(summary_str, counter)
# Update G network
_, summary_str = self.sess.run([g_optim, self.g1_sum],
feed_dict={ self.z: batch_z})
self.writer.add_summary(summary_str, counter)
# Run g_optim twice to make sure that d_loss does not go to zero (different from paper)
_, summary_str = self.sess.run([g_optim, self.g1_sum],
feed_dict={ self.z: batch_z})
self.writer.add_summary(summary_str, counter)
errD = self.d_loss.eval({self.z: batch_z, self.images1: batch_images1, self.images2: batch_images2})
errG = self.g_loss.eval({self.z: batch_z})
counter += 1
print("Epoch: [%2d] [%4d/%4d] time: %4.4f, d_loss: %.8f, g_loss: %.8f" \
% (epoch, idx, batch_idxs,
time.time() - start_time, errD, errG))
if np.mod(counter, 100) == 1:
self.evaluate(sample_images1,sample_images2,sample_labels1,batch_labels1,sample_labels2,batch_labels2,
sample_z, './samples/top/train_{:02d}_{:04d}.png'.format(epoch, idx))
if np.mod(counter, 500) == 2:
self.save(config.checkpoint_dir, counter)
def evaluate(self, sample_images1=None, sample_images2=None, sample_labels1=None,batch_labels1=None,
sample_labels2=None,batch_labels2=None, sample_z=None, img_name=None):
if sample_images1==None:
data_X1, data_y = self.load_mnist()
data_X2 = self.load_invert_mnist()
# sample noise
sample_z = np.random.uniform(-1, 1, size=(self.batch_size , self.z_dim))
sample_images1 = data_X1[0:self.batch_size]
sample_images2 = data_X2[0:self.batch_size]
sample_labels = data_y[0:self.batch_size]
img_name = './evaluate/top/testing'
samples1, d1_loss, g1_loss = self.sess.run(
[self.sampler1, self.d1_loss, self.g1_loss],
feed_dict={self.z: sample_z, self.images1: sample_images1, self.y:batch_labels1}
)
save_images(samples1[:self.sample_size], [8, 8], img_name, type='BW')
print("[Sample T] d_loss: %.8f, g_loss: %.8f" % (d1_loss, g1_loss))
# sample is the generated image
samples2, d2_loss, g2_loss = self.sess.run(
[self.sampler2, self.d2_loss, self.g2_loss],
feed_dict={self.z: sample_z, self.images2: sample_images2, self.y:batch_labels2}
)
save_images(samples2[:self.sample_size], [8, 8], img_name.replace('top', 'bot'), type='BW')
print("[Sample B] d_loss: %.8f, g_loss: %.8f" % (d2_loss, g2_loss))
def discriminator(self, image, y=None, share_params=False, reuse=False, name='D'):
# select the corresponding batchnorm1(not shared)
if '1' in name:
d_bn1 = self.d1_bn1
branch = '1'
elif '2' in name:
d_bn1 = self.d2_bn1
branch = '2'
# layers that don't share variable
with tf.variable_scope(name):
if reuse:
tf.get_variable_scope().reuse_variables()
h0 = prelu(conv2d(image, self.c_dim, name='d'+branch+'_h0_conv', reuse=False),
name='d'+branch+'_h0_prelu', reuse=False)
h1 = prelu(d_bn1(conv2d(h0, self.df_dim, name='d'+branch+'_h1_conv', reuse=False), reuse=reuse),
name='d'+branch+'_h1_prelu', reuse=False)
h1 = tf.reshape(h1, [self.batch_size, -1])
# layers that share variables
h2 = prelu(self.d_bn2(linear(h1, self.dfc_dim, 'd_h2_lin', reuse=share_params),reuse=share_params),
name='d_h2_prelu', reuse=share_params)
h3 = linear(h2, 1, 'd_h3_lin', reuse=share_params)
return tf.nn.sigmoid(h3), h3
def generator(self, z, y=None, share_params=False, reuse=False, name='G'):
if '1' in name:
branch = '1'
elif '2' in name:
branch = '2'
# layers that share the variables
s = self.output_size
s2, s4 = int(s/2), int(s/4)
h0 = prelu(self.g_bn0(linear(z, self.gfc_dim, 'g_h0_lin', reuse=share_params), reuse=share_params),
name='g_h0_prelu', reuse=share_params)
h1 = prelu(self.g_bn1(linear(z, self.gf_dim*2*s4*s4,'g_h1_lin',reuse=share_params),reuse=share_params),
name='g_h1_prelu', reuse=share_params)
h1 = tf.reshape(h1, [self.batch_size, s4, s4, self.gf_dim * 2])
h2 = prelu(self.g_bn2(deconv2d(h1, [self.batch_size,s2,s2,self.gf_dim * 2],
name='g_h2', reuse=share_params), reuse=share_params), name='g_h2_prelu', reuse=share_params)
# layers that don't share the variable
with tf.variable_scope(name):
if reuse:
tf.get_variable_scope().reuse_variables()
output = tf.nn.sigmoid(deconv2d(h2, [self.batch_size, s, s, self.c_dim], name='g'+branch+'_h3', reuse=False))
return output
def load_invert_mnist(self):
data_dir = os.path.join(os.path.join("./data", self.dataset_name, 'invert'))
trX = np.load(os.path.join(data_dir, 'train-images-idx3-ubyte.npy'))
teX = np.load(os.path.join(data_dir, 't10k-images-idx3-ubyte.npy'))
X = np.concatenate((trX, teX), axis=0)
# convert to 0~1 is more convenient
return X/255.
def load_mnist(self):
data_dir = os.path.join("./data", self.dataset_name)
fd = open(os.path.join(data_dir,'train-images-idx3-ubyte'))
loaded = np.fromfile(file=fd,dtype=np.uint8)
trX = loaded[16:].reshape((60000,28,28,1)).astype(np.float)
fd = open(os.path.join(data_dir,'train-labels-idx1-ubyte'))
loaded = np.fromfile(file=fd,dtype=np.uint8)
trY = loaded[8:].reshape((60000)).astype(np.float)
fd = open(os.path.join(data_dir,'t10k-images-idx3-ubyte'))
loaded = np.fromfile(file=fd,dtype=np.uint8)
teX = loaded[16:].reshape((10000,28,28,1)).astype(np.float)
fd = open(os.path.join(data_dir,'t10k-labels-idx1-ubyte'))
loaded = np.fromfile(file=fd,dtype=np.uint8)
teY = loaded[8:].reshape((10000)).astype(np.float)
trY = np.asarray(trY)
teY = np.asarray(teY)
X = np.concatenate((trX, teX), axis=0)
y = np.concatenate((trY, teY), axis=0)
# convert label into one-hot
y_vec = np.zeros((len(y), self.y_dim), dtype=np.float)
for i, label in enumerate(y):
y_vec[i,int(y[i])] = 1.0
# conver to 0~1 is more convenient
return X/255.,y_vec
def save(self, checkpoint_dir, step):
model_name = "CoGAN.model"
model_dir = "%s_%s_%s" % (self.dataset_name, self.batch_size, self.output_size)
checkpoint_dir = os.path.join(checkpoint_dir, model_dir)
if not os.path.exists(checkpoint_dir):
os.makedirs(checkpoint_dir)
self.saver.save(self.sess,
os.path.join(checkpoint_dir, model_name),
global_step=step)
def load(self, checkpoint_dir):
print(" [*] Reading checkpoints...")
model_dir = "%s_%s_%s" % (self.dataset_name, self.batch_size, self.output_size)
checkpoint_dir = os.path.join(checkpoint_dir, model_dir)
ckpt = tf.train.get_checkpoint_state(checkpoint_dir)
if ckpt and ckpt.model_checkpoint_path:
ckpt_name = os.path.basename(ckpt.model_checkpoint_path)
self.saver.restore(self.sess, os.path.join(checkpoint_dir, ckpt_name))
return True
else:
return False
